
Navigate the vast, multi-colored wilderness of Southern Utah with the Canyons of the Escalante Trail Map. Covering a significant portion of the Grand Staircase–Escalante National Monument—the largest land-area national monument in the United States—this National Geographic Trails Illustrated map is the gold standard for desert exploration. Expertly researched in partnership with local land management agencies, this map provides unmatched detail for one of the most remote and rugged landscapes in North America.
The map is a comprehensive guide for every type of adventurer. It features detailed hiking route summaries to lead you safely off the beaten path, while clearly marking high-clearance and four-wheel-drive roads to ensure off-roaders stay on designated tracks. For those exploring the winding sandstone corridors by water, the map includes critical river mileage for the Escalante River. Key landmarks and recreation features are meticulously plotted, including Fiftymile Bench, Escalante Petrified Forest State Park, Anasazi State Park Museum, and Horse Canyon.
Built for the rigors of the desert, every map is printed on "Backcountry Tough" waterproof and tear-resistant paper. It features a full UTM grid for seamless GPS integration, along with precise contour lines and elevations for summits.
